For the past few years, AI products have been built around one primary interface:
the chat window.
Users open ChatGPT, ask questions, and receive answers.
This changed how people access information and solve problems.
But as AI capabilities continue to improve, a larger shift is happening:
AI is moving from general chat tools into real workflows.
OpenAI recently introduced ChatGPT for Teachers, exploring how AI can support educators with lesson preparation, teaching design, feedback organization, and classroom workflows.
This is not just another feature update.
It represents a broader direction for AI products:
moving from general-purpose assistants toward workflow-based AI systems.

AI Value Is Moving From Answers to Task Completion
For years, people evaluated AI by asking:
Can it write?
Can it code?
Can it answer questions accurately?
These capabilities matter.
But when AI enters real work environments, users start asking different questions.
Can it understand my work?
Can it fit into my workflow?
Can it reduce repetitive tasks?
Can it help complete an entire process?
⸻
Education is a clear example.
Teachers handle many repetitive tasks:
- preparing learning materials;
- designing lessons;
- reviewing feedback;
- creating exercises;
- adapting content for different students.
An AI system that only answers questions has limited value.
An AI system that understands teaching goals and supports the entire workflow becomes a true collaborator.

AI Competition Is Moving From Models to Applications
For the past few years, discussions focused on:
GPT vs Claude.
Gemini vs competitors.
Benchmark rankings.
But real users do not buy models.
They buy outcomes.
Companies do not adopt AI because of parameter counts.
Schools do not choose platforms because of benchmark scores.
They choose solutions that solve real problems.
⸻
This is why AI products are becoming increasingly specialized.
Education AI.
Healthcare AI.
Enterprise AI.
Design AI.
Developer AI.
Different industries do not only need stronger models.
They need systems that can:
- understand domain knowledge;
- connect existing tools;
- protect data;
- fit real workflows.
